==Advertising== In early 2016, Scottish poet [[Elvis McGonagall]] began appearing in online ads, reciting his own poetry as he humorously discussed the correct pronunciation of Laphroaig whisky.<ref>{{cite web|url=https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=NTHB7_ILleg |archive-url=https://ghostarchive.org/varchive/youtube/20211221/NTHB7_ILleg |archive-date=2021-12-21 |url-status=live|title=A Burns Night Ode to Laphroaig by Elvis McGonagall|last=Laphroaig Whisky|date=20 January 2016|via=YouTube}}{{cbignore}}</ref> In October of 2016, comedian [[Andy Daly]] performed a 3.5 hour filibuster by reading customer reviews of Laphroaig Single Malt scotch whisky.<ref>{{Cite AV media |url=https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=GHCECpVKldE |title=One Whisky, Many Opinions, 3.5 Hour Filibuster |date=2016-10-27 |last=Laphroaig Whisky |access-date=2024-10-31 |via=YouTube}}</ref>
